Cyrop die, von Xenophon, ist eine idealisierte Biographie von Cyrus dem Gro en, dem Gr nder des Persischen Reiches. Dieses Werk, herausgegeben von Friedrich Carl Hertlein, bietet eine Mischung aus Geschichte und politischer Philosophie. Xenophon schildert Cyrus als einen idealen Herrscher, dessen F hrungsqualit ten und Tugenden ihn zu einem Vorbild f r nachfolgende Generationen machten.
Diese Ausgabe in deutscher Sprache erm glicht es Lesern, Xenophons Werk in einer pr zisen und zug nglichen bersetzung zu studieren. Die Cyrop die ist nicht nur eine historische Darstellung, sondern auch eine Untersuchung von F hrung, Moral und Staatskunst, die bis heute relevant ist. Sie bietet Einblicke in die antike politische Theorie und die Ideale eines gerechten Herrschers.
